using system;using system.collections.generic;
using system.linq;
using system.text;
using system.windows.forms;
using system.drawing;
using system.collections;
namespace mycommanhelper}}
#endregion
#region 對話方塊
/// /// 初始化對話方塊模式樣式
///
///
public static void initformshowdialogstyle(form frm)
/// /// 初始化對話方塊非模式樣式
///
///
public static void initformshowstyle(form frm)
#endregion
#region 列表檢視
/// /// 初始化列表檢視樣式
///
/// 列表檢視控制項
/// 是否顯示核取方塊
public static void initlistviewstyle(listview listview1, bool ischeckbox)
/// /// 對列排序並標示標識
///
///
///
public static void sortlistviewcolumn(object sender, columnclickeventargs e)
);view.columns[e.column].text = str3 + str2;
}else if (sort)
);view.columns[e.column].text = str3 + str;
}if (e.column == (view.listviewitemsorter as listviewcolumnsorter).sortcolumn)
else
}else
((listview)sender).sort();
}/// /// 內部類
/// nested types
///
public class listviewcolumnsorter : icomparer
set}
public int sortcolumn
set}
#endregion
#region 方法
// methods
/// /// 依據double型別列的值比較
///
/// listviewitem
/// listviewitem
///
public int compare(object x, object y)
if (this.orderofsort == sortorder.descending)
return 0;
}#endregion
}#endregion
}}
C 設定控制項樣式(待補充)
using system using system.collections.generic using system.linq using system.text using system.windows.forms using system.drawing using system.collect...
c結構體(待補充)
c 結構體 下面主要對結構體的幾種宣告定義方法進行一些總結歸納 1,struct ptpt 這裡定義了乙個結構體,並且定義了乙個pt變數。注意struct後面是沒有名字的。這樣的結構變數必須在定義的時候,像pt一樣,全部寫出來。而且這樣的結構如果想增添變數只能在pt後面增加,否則只能使用這乙個已經宣...
C 檔案操作(待補充)
using system using system.collections.generic using system.linq using system.text using system.io using system.windows.forms namespace mycommanhelper ...